How do I connect a second Wii?

Turn on the Wii console and press the red "SYNC" button on the console. Remove the battery cover from the second Wii remote and press and release the "SYNC" button inside. The Wii remote should now be synced and ready to use.

How do you use a second Wii Remote?

Press the 1 and 2 Buttons at the same time on the Wii Remote that you want to synchronize with the console. If you are syncing multiple Wii Remotes, press the 1 and 2 Buttons on each Wii Remote immediately (without a significant pause) in the order you want them synced.

How do you connect a second Wii Remote to the Wii U?

Complete these steps
  1. Connect the sensor bar and place it appropriately.
  2. On the Wii U GamePad press the HOME Button to open the HOME Menu. ...
  3. Tap Controller Settings.
  4. Tap Pair under Wii Remote/Other Controllers.
  5. Press the Sync button on the controller you wish to pair with the Wii U.

Why will only one of my Wii Remotes connect?

When syncing or re-syncing Wii Remotes with One Time Mode, if you wait between syncing each Wii Remote, each new Wii Remote you sync will take longer. This can cause one or more Wii Remotes not to sync at all if too much time has passed.

How to make player 2 Wii Remote player 1?

How to Change the Order of Controllers Synced with the Console
  1. From the Wii U Menu, press the HOME Button.
  2. Tap "Controller Settings."
  3. Tap "Settings" under "Wii Remote/Other Controllers."
  4. Tap "Change Order."
  5. Press the A Button on each Wii Remote starting with Player 1. ...
  6. When you are finished, tap "Exit."
  7. Tap "Back."

How do I reset my Wii Remote?

How to Reset the Wii Remote
  1. Take out the batteries, wait for one minute, and then reinsert them (there is no need to use new batteries).
  2. Wait a few seconds before pressing any buttons to wake up the Wii Remote.
  3. Resync the Wii Remote.

Why are all the lights flashing on my Wii Remote?

The LED that is illuminated indicates the Player number. Blinking LEDs indicate the Wii Remote is attempting to sync. When the Player LEDs are blinking they will indicate the battery level. If only one or two LEDs are blinking, this means the battery is low.

How do I find my Wii Remote PIN number?

If connecting by holding down the 1+2 buttons, the PIN is the bluetooth address of the wiimote backwards, if connecting by pressing the "sync" button on the back of the wiimote, then the PIN is the bluetooth address of the host backwards.
